Capillary flow and diameter changes during reperfusion after global cerebral ischemia studied by intravital video microscopy.

Abstract

The reaction of cerebral capillaries to ischemia is unclear. Based on Hossmann's observation of postischemic "delayed hypoperfusion," we hypothesized that capillary flow is decreased during reperfusion because of increased precapillary flow resistance. To test this hypothesis, we measured cerebral capillary erythrocyte velocity and diameter changes by intravital microscopy in gerbils. A cranial window was prepared over the frontoparietal cortex in 26 gerbils anesthetized with halothane. The animals underwent either a sham operation or fifteen minutes of bilateral carotid artery occlusion causing global cerebral ischemia. Capillary flow velocities were measured by frame-to-frame tracking of fluorescein isothiocyanate labeled erythrocytes in 1800 capillaries after 1-hour reperfusion. Capillary flow velocities were decreased compared to control (0.25 +/- 0.27 mm/s vs. 0.76 +/- 0.45 mm/s; P<0.001). Precapillary arteriole diameters in reperfused animals were reduced to 76.3 +/- 6.9% compared to baseline (P<0.05). Capillary diameters in reperfused animals (2.87 +/- 0.97 microm) were reduced (P<0.001) compared to control (4.08 +/- 1.19 microm). Similar reductions of precapillary (24%) and capillary vessel diameters (30%) and absolute capillary flow heterogeneity indicate that delayed (capillary) hypoperfusion occurs as a consequence of increased precapillary arteriole tone during reperfusion.

摘要

脑毛细血管对缺血的反应尚不清楚。基于霍斯曼对缺血后“延迟性低灌注”的观察,我们推测再灌注期间毛细血管血流减少是由于毛细血管前血流阻力增加所致。为验证这一假设,我们通过活体显微镜测量了沙鼠脑毛细血管红细胞速度和直径变化。在26只用氟烷麻醉的沙鼠额顶叶皮质上方制备颅骨窗。这些动物要么接受假手术,要么接受15分钟的双侧颈动脉闭塞以造成全脑缺血。在再灌注1小时后,通过逐帧跟踪1800根毛细血管中异硫氰酸荧光素标记的红细胞来测量毛细血管血流速度。与对照组相比,毛细血管血流速度降低(0.25±0.27毫米/秒对0.76±0.45毫米/秒;P<0.001)。再灌注动物的毛细血管前小动脉直径与基线相比降至76.3±6.9%(P<0.05)。与对照组(4.08±1.19微米)相比,再灌注动物的毛细血管直径(2.87±0.97微米)减小(P<0.001)。毛细血管前(24%)和毛细血管直径(30%)的类似减小以及绝对毛细血管血流异质性表明,延迟性(毛细血管)低灌注是再灌注期间毛细血管前小动脉张力增加的结果。
